I contacted HMRC today to find out what the Class 2 NI rates were for 2016/17 and 2017/18 as I wanted to make sure my contributions were up to date. I should add that I've been living and working overseas for the last 20 years and although I had paid enough contributions to qualify for a full pension, part of those contributions were at the contracted rates, thereby reducing my pension, but I could top up my pension by continuing to pay Class 2, but only from 2016/17 on-wards. I had previously been given to understand that the Class 2 rates were to be abolished after the 2018/19 year to perhaps be replaced by Class 3 rates, which are about 3 times more expensive. I was very pleasantly surprised to learn that Class 2 rates will now continue on as before and will not be abolished, well not until some later date maybe. I had not read any thing about this in the press but apparently the decision was made in early September this year.

I was also pleasantly surprised to learn that such payments could now be made online. I haven't had to make such a payment for a number of years now, always having had to send cheques through the post which I didn't like.
